Volkswagen Passat in California, United States Dec 2007 - Jul 2022 | |||
Apr 200841000 miUS $5 | There are 4 3.5mm cloth-over-rubber vacuum lines on the 1.8T engine. So far, two of mine have ruptured where they are forced to make sharp bends, and I have replaced them, plus a third, with high temperature silicone, for what should be a lifetime fix. | ||
Jul 201048000 miUS $50 | PCV system -- pressure regulator, valves, and suction pump, to fix oil leak. | ||
Apr 201151200 miUS $30 | coilpack (one went bad, replaced all 4 @ $22 ea.) | ||
Jun 201152000 miUS $20 | Replaced fourth of four OEM 3.5mm vacuum hoses. (Intake manifold to diverter valve control port.) | ||
Nov 201152100 miUS $113 | Replaced forward O2 sensor Replaced O2 sensor | ||
Sep 201254000 miUS $110 | Replaced Mass Air Flow (MAF) sensor. | ||
Apr 201355000 miUS $25 | ECU relay intermittent -- replaced | ||
Mar 201457000 miUS $60 | Oil cooler replaced. | ||
Oct 201458200 miUS $98 | ABS control module -- removed myself, sent out for resoldering of bond wires (well-known Bosch 5.3 module problem), replaced myself. | ||
Mar 201560000 miUS $16 | Blown fuse for security system prevented starting, as well as windows, mirrors, sunroof from operating. Required replacement of defective mirror control to prevent recurrence of fuse blow. | ||
Apr 201866000 miUS $30 | replaced tie rod ends -- just under an hour per side | ||
Jun 201867000 miUS $30 | replaced pressure regulating puck for crankcase / turbo | ||
Oct 201967000 miUS $600 | leaky valve cover gasket replaced leaky coolant temperature sensor housing replaced | ||
Jul 202270000 miUS $10 | Plastic clip in window mechanism broke (common problem). $5 part online. Secondary Air Injection Pump -- wrong airflow reported by engine control module |
